Publication number: 20110156933Abstract: A serializer device is used for generation, from a parallel digital signal, of a clock signal or a serial binary data signal having a pre-determined amount of jitter. A binary number having consecutive groups of ones and zeroes, when serialized by the serializer device, produces a clock signal. By varying the number of ones and zeroes on the binary number, a pre-determined amount of jitter can be generated. Use of sigma-delta modulation in combination with a phase-locked loop circuitry allows one to obtain a smoothly varying jitter of the output signal.Type: ApplicationFiled: December 23, 2010Publication date: June 30, 2011Applicant: JDS Uniphase CorporationInventors: David J. Patent number: 7969647Abstract: A change in loading conditions of fiber amplifiers in an optical communications network causes rapid variations in the gain profile of the amplifiers due to spectral hole burning and stimulated Raman scattering. An apparatus for reducing such gain profile variations is described which monitors optical signal perturbations and reacts by adjusting pump powers of the amplifiers and, or fast variable optical attenuator according to a pre-determined function stored in the form of constants in controller's memory. The optical signal is monitored as total power, and the power of light after passing through one or more optical filters. The light detection is relatively fast, whereby the gain profile variations are compensated by fast controlled variable optical attenuator and pump power adjustment upon the change in loading conditions.Type: GrantFiled: September 22, 2008Date of Patent: June 28, 2011Assignee: JDS Uniphase CorporationInventors: Maxim Bolshtyansky, Gregory Cowle

Patent number: 7957438Abstract: A method for monitoring laser light launched into a core of a single mode fiber includes launching a portion of light directly into the cladding about the core. The cladding launched light is a known fraction of the core launched light and can be monitored by placing a detector about the cladding. Detected light including light that was launched into the cladding and has leaked through the cladding is used as a known fraction of light in the core and can be used to control the laser light source. This can be done with a straight section of single mode optical fiber and does not require bending the fiber. Advantageously, most of the core launched light remains in the core as guided light.Type: GrantFiled: December 16, 2008Date of Patent: June 7, 2011Assignee: JDS Uniphase CorporationInventors: David Simons, Boris Kharlamov, James Wong, Vincent Issier, Andy Miller, James Nunley

Publication number: 20110121556Abstract: Pigment flakes are blended together wherein some are magnetically alignable and exhibit a color shift from a first color to a second color with a change in viewing angle; and some are pigment flakes which exhibit a color shift from the first color to a third color or vice versa with a change in viewing angle, wherein the first, second and third colors are three different colors. The flakes are coated upon a substrate and magnetically alignable flakes are magnetically aligned. The non-magnetically alignable flakes are not aligned by the magnetic field and lie flat upon the substrate they are coated on. By judiciously selecting the angle upon which the magnetic flakes are oriented, an effect is created whereby an observer sees a color shift from a first color to a second or a first color to a third, when orienting the substrate by tilting it at different particular angles. The coated substrate can be used in security applications such as on currency or secure instruments.Type: ApplicationFiled: June 30, 2010Publication date: May 26, 2011Applicant: JDS Uniphase CorporationInventors: Vladimir P. Patent number: 7948974Abstract: Creating a low-bandwidth channel in a high-bandwidth channel. By taking advantage of extra bandwidth in a high-bandwidth channel, a low-bandwidth channel is created by inserting extra packets. When an inter-packet gap of the proper duration is detected, the extra packet is inserted and any incoming packets on the high-bandwidth channel are stored in an elastic buffer. Observing inter-packet gaps, minimal latency is introduced in the high-bandwidth channel when there is no extra packet in the process of being sent, and the effects of sending a packet on the low-bandwidth channel are absorbed and distributed among other passing traffic.Type: GrantFiled: December 20, 2007Date of Patent: May 24, 2011Assignee: JDS Uniphase CorporationInventors: Slawomir K. Patent number: 7948006Abstract: A photodetector with an improved electrostatic discharge damage threshold is disclosed, suitable for applications in telecommunication systems operating at elevated data rates. The photodetector may be a PIN or an APD fabricated in the InP compound semiconductor system. The increased ESD damage threshold is achieved by reducing the ESD induced current density in the photodetector by a suitable widening of the contact at a critical location, increasing the series resistance and promoting lateral current spreading by means of a current spreading layer.Type: GrantFiled: June 1, 2009Date of Patent: May 24, 2011Assignee: JDS Uniphase CorporationInventors: Zhong Pan, David Venables

Patent number: 7945661Abstract: A method for real time monitoring of at least one TCP flow involves monitoring TCP packets flowing past a particular point in a TCP network. A flow trace including at least source and destination addresses for each TCP packet is determined and a packet record for each monitored TCP packet within a determined flow trace is created. Each of the packet records includes at least a transmitted order number and an actual received sequence number, from which an expected received sequence number for each packet record is determined and stored in the packet record. The difference between the expected received sequence number for each packet record and the expected received sequence number for the previous packet record is used to thereby determine by how much a particular packet was moved out of sequence.Type: GrantFiled: September 12, 2006Date of Patent: May 17, 2011Assignee: JDS Uniphase CorporationInventors: Andrew Lehane, Martin Curran-Gray, Colin Arthur, Demessie Girma

Patent number: 7936916Abstract: A video quality measurement (VQM) system for a video stream includes a neural network VQM module having a constructed architecture to calculate a video quality metric based on a hybrid of image metric and packet metric of the video stream. An image metric measuring module receives the video stream and calculates the image metric of the video stream. A packet metric measuring module obtains information about packet-level characteristics of the video stream to calculate the packet metric. The image metric and the packet metric are inputted to the neural network VQM module to calculate the video quality metric. The VQM system further includes a VQM test-bed that determines and validates the architecture of the neural network VQM module. Furthermore, a video quality measurement (VQM) method based on a hybrid of image metric and packet metric is also described.Type: GrantFiled: February 16, 2007Date of Patent: May 3, 2011Assignee: JDS Uniphase CorporationInventors: Chunhong Zhang, Xin-yu Ma, Guosong Zhang
